summ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orbeck <>2015-12-12 21:03:52 +0000
committerbeck <>2015-12-12 21:03:52 +0000
commitfa2eb18945d522f92d7dd030c7d055ef2a23411d (patch)
treea61d8eeed2bd871440b4297769d44f58ef7864d7 /src
parent605ce8caf101702011b0aea3781a3511af155018 (diff)
downloadopenbsd-fa2eb18945d522f92d7dd030c7d055ef2a23411d.tar.gz
openbsd-fa2eb18945d522f92d7dd030c7d055ef2a23411d.tar.bz2
openbsd-fa2eb18945d522f92d7dd030c7d055ef2a23411d.zip
prevent possibly use of uninitialized variable
ok bcook@
Diffstat (limited to 'src')
-rw-r--r--src/lib/libcrypto/asn1/asn1_gen.c4
-rw-r--r--src/lib/libssl/src/crypto/asn1/asn1_gen.c4
2 files changed, 4 insertions, 4 deletions
diff --git a/src/lib/libcrypto/asn1/asn1_gen.c b/src/lib/libcrypto/asn1/asn1_gen.c
index 08a5dec4a6..e899337b6f 100644
--- a/src/lib/libcrypto/asn1/asn1_gen.c
+++ b/src/lib/libcrypto/asn1/asn1_gen.c
@@ -1,4 +1,4 @@
1/* $OpenBSD: asn1_gen.c,v 1.14 2015/07/18 14:40:59 miod Exp $ */ 1/* $OpenBSD: asn1_gen.c,v 1.15 2015/12/12 21:03:52 beck Exp $ */
2/* Written by Dr Stephen N Henson (steve@openssl.org) for the OpenSSL 2/* Written by Dr Stephen N Henson (steve@openssl.org) for the OpenSSL
3 * project 2002. 3 * project 2002.
4 */ 4 */
@@ -146,7 +146,7 @@ ASN1_generate_v3(char *str, X509V3_CTX *cnf)
146 unsigned char *p; 146 unsigned char *p;
147 const unsigned char *cp; 147 const unsigned char *cp;
148 int cpy_len; 148 int cpy_len;
149 long hdr_len; 149 long hdr_len = 0;
150 int hdr_constructed = 0, hdr_tag, hdr_class; 150 int hdr_constructed = 0, hdr_tag, hdr_class;
151 int r; 151 int r;
152 152
diff --git a/src/lib/libssl/src/crypto/asn1/asn1_gen.c b/src/lib/libssl/src/crypto/asn1/asn1_gen.c
index 08a5dec4a6..e899337b6f 100644
--- a/src/lib/libssl/src/crypto/asn1/asn1_gen.c
+++ b/src/lib/libssl/src/crypto/asn1/asn1_gen.c
@@ -1,4 +1,4 @@
1/* $OpenBSD: asn1_gen.c,v 1.14 2015/07/18 14:40:59 miod Exp $ */ 1/* $OpenBSD: asn1_gen.c,v 1.15 2015/12/12 21:03:52 beck Exp $ */
2/* Written by Dr Stephen N Henson (steve@openssl.org) for the OpenSSL 2/* Written by Dr Stephen N Henson (steve@openssl.org) for the OpenSSL
3 * project 2002. 3 * project 2002.
4 */ 4 */
@@ -146,7 +146,7 @@ ASN1_generate_v3(char *str, X509V3_CTX *cnf)
146 unsigned char *p; 146 unsigned char *p;
147 const unsigned char *cp; 147 const unsigned char *cp;
148 int cpy_len; 148 int cpy_len;
149 long hdr_len; 149 long hdr_len = 0;
150 int hdr_constructed = 0, hdr_tag, hdr_class; 150 int hdr_constructed = 0, hdr_tag, hdr_class;
151 int r; 151 int r;
152 152